How to Control Oil Secretion of T-zone Naturally

Written by Kushneet Kukreja, MS (Biotechnology)  • 

What is the common problem most of us suffer during the summers or even during other times of the year?  It ‘s the oil secretion from our T-zone . Isn’t that true? Especially the people who has oily skin suffer from this problem from teen-hood to Adult-hood and even sometimes through out their life. Not to mention the black heads and pimples come along with the oil secretion since all the dirt and grime gets stuck to the oil and fills up the skin pores.

This happens because the T-zone i.e. The forehead to the area of nose, has maximum of the sebaceous glands present. But it’s never too late when we can make use of some good and helpful tips and techniques by which we can reduce this oil secretion and control it accordingly.

Sebaceous glands become influenced by either hormones, disorders of stomach, extreme environmental air conditions, pollutions ,etc .

The skin of the nose is the worst affected and secretes most of the oil all the time, and it’s not really a fashion statement to pose a glossy nose. The following are some suggestible remedies for t-zone oil control:

How To Get Rid of Oily T Zone Naturally?

1. Keep pores clean. This can be done with good facial cleansers which are Ph balanced and formulated for the oily skin. People who suffer from dry skin throughout the year and oily T-zone during the summers, they can try to switch over to oily skin cleaners during the summers and then again revert back to their dry skin facial foams during the other times of the year. You can use a mixture of sandal wood paste and gram flour equal quantities in plain water and use it to make a gentle natural oil controlling face wash.

2. Wash your face at least 3-4 times a day especially after waking from sleep because while you sleep your body secretes oil continuously, especially your T-zone. If washing face 3-4 times doesn’t help people with excessive oily skin, they should increase it to 6-8 times.

3. Use fresh refreshers like bottled rosewater sprays which come handy and can be carried along. Or you can mix 4 drops of spearmint or peppermint oil in 1/3 cup of water and use it as an oil controlling toner with cotton pads dipped in it . You can also use it chilled. Normal chilled or distilled chilled water when taken in cotton pads can also be used for t-zone shine control.

4. Add organic home made vegetable or fruit toners made from juices of citrus fruits or veggies like tomato and cucumber along with your facial cleansing routine. The more you use facial cleansers on your skin, your skin is bound to loose it’s natural moisture which is naturally needed to be present on the surface of the skin to keep it hydrated, so routine up your cleaning process with the use of home made natural facial toners.

5. Lemon can help control the oil secretion, after using toners on your skin pour a few drops of any fruit containing citric acid , like lime or lemon or even orange , on a cotton pad and wipe the area for about 1-2 minutes.

6. Vinegar can also help control the oiliness of T-zone area. Pour a few drops on a cotton pad and wipe the area. Leave it on for about 5-10 minutes and then cleanse your skin.

7. Scrubs especially the home made ones can act miraculous to control oiliness and keep pores clean. But this scrub should be for the control of oiliness only, because different scrubs works for different targeted problems. Finely ground sun-dried almond and store it in a bottle . Whenever you can or at least once a day take about half teaspoon of it and half teaspoon of pure honey, mix it and use as a scrub to scrub the T-zone for about 5 minutes and wash off with luke warm water (so that pores open) and immediately splash with cold water (so that pores get closed).

8. Whenever possible or at least once a week, take facial steam . Take a bowl of hot water (not boiling hot water but hotter than lukewarm water) cover your head with a towel and let your face soak up all the steam, do for about 2 minutes or 4 minutes maximum . Don’t do too much if it is uncomfortable for you. Then use the above scrub and cleanse using lukewarm water. This technique helps better to clean the pores. Don’t forget to immediately splash with ice cold or just cold water to close the pores.

9. Use makeup which are matte in finish and water based. Don’t use makeup that is oil based or lotion based. Avoid using moisturizers or lotions on your face if your face remains oily all the time or during summers . Use water based or gel based sunscreens when you go out. If needed carry your face wash along with you always and clean your face at an interval of 4-5 hours. Keep a compact handy, whenever needed pat dry your face and T-zone and also use after using sunscreen, to control oil secretion temporarily.

10. To furnish your skin with the ultra-vital hydration care system , you need to boost up your water intake to at least 8-10 glasses per day to naturally detoxify your system of toxins from inside. Have lots of seasonal fruits and green veggies to get all the mineral and vitamin requirements.
